What is the average salary in Bellefontaine, OH?

The average salary in Bellefontaine, OH is $49,502 per year.

In Bellefontaine, OH, job seekers can explore a range of salary options across different industries. The average yearly salary in the area is $49,502. This average helps give a clear picture of what one might expect to earn.

How does the cost of living in Bellefontaine, OH compare to the national average?

Bellefontaine, OH, has a cost of living index that is slightly below the nationwide average. Specifically, Bellefontaine’s index stands at 92, which is 2% lower than the national average of 100. This moderate difference indicates that living expenses in Bellefontaine are generally affordable, making it a cost-effective location for those considering relocation.
Cost of living comparison graph for Bellefontaine, OH vs. Nationwide: housing 13% lower, groceries 6% lower, utilities 5% lower, transportation 10% lower, healthcare 2% lower, miscellaneous 8% lower.

The cost of living index in Bellefontaine, OH, reveals a favorable comparison to the nationwide average. Set at 100, the national average shows Bellefontaine's housing costs at 87. This means housing expenses are about 13% less than the average cost across the country. This reduction can be a significant benefit for those looking to save on their living expenses.


Additionally, Bellefontaine offers competitive costs in other areas. Groceries in Bellefontaine stand at a cost of living index of 94, which is 6% lower than the national average. Utilities, transportation, and healthcare also show slightly below-average costs at 95, 90, and 98 respectively. Miscellaneous expenses are slightly higher at 92.
